Output e624e59263f544b49b7585c915251376cdaba30280d2b22e3d5b7fe3bc06481a:0

value
41264979
script pubkey
OP_0 OP_PUSHBYTES_20 ea34ee20c5493b13e64aff876d3bc3054aa62a40
address
ltc1qag6wugx9fya38ej2l7rk6w7rq492v2jqkhrqua
transaction
e624e59263f544b49b7585c915251376cdaba30280d2b22e3d5b7fe3bc06481a
spent
true